Q4 2024 CERT NZ Cyber Security Insights

Rising Threats and Strategies for Resilience

As cyber threats evolve in complexity and scale, staying informed is critical to safeguarding your organization. The Quarter Four Cyber Security Insights 2024 report by CERT NZ provides a comprehensive analysis of the current threat landscape, emphasizing urgent trends, financial impacts, and actionable steps for businesses. Below, we unpack the report’s key findings and explore how organizations can fortify their defenses.

Number of incidents

A total of 1,358 incidents were recorded in Q4, with 1,258 handled through the NCSC’s general triage process. This represents a 34% decrease from the 1,905 incidents reported in Q3.

Over 1,350 incidents were reported to CERT NZ in Q4, reflecting a 15% quarterly rise. Small and medium-sized businesses (SMBs) were disproportionately targeted due to perceived vulnerabilities in their security frameworks.

1. Incident Category Breakdown

Phishing & Credential Harvesting (54% decrease)

Cybercriminals impersonate trusted entities (e.g., banks, government agencies, or colleagues) to trick individuals into revealing sensitive login credentials.

Despite a 54% decline in incidents compared to Q3, phishing remains a top threat due to its effectiveness in exploiting human error.

Malware & Ransomware (45% increase)
Refers to malicious software designed to infiltrate, damage, or steal data. Ransomware, a subset of malware, encrypts systems or data until a ransom is paid.

Attacks surged by 45%, with ransomware targeting sectors like healthcare and logistics, where operational downtime has severe consequences.

Denial of Service (DoS) (400% increase)

Attackers overwhelm networks or systems with excessive traffic, rendering them inaccessible to legitimate users.

DoS incidents spiked by 400%, disrupting critical services such as e-commerce platforms and healthcare systems during peak demand periods.

Botnet Traffic (100% increase)

Networks of compromised devices (e.g., IoT gadgets, servers) controlled by attackers to launch large-scale cyberattacks or spam campaigns.

Botnet-related activity doubled (100% increase), often exploiting weak passwords in poorly secured devices.

Attack on a System

Direct, targeted breaches aimed at exploiting vulnerabilities in software, hardware, or protocols to disrupt operations or steal data.

Financial loss

32% of incidents handled through the general triage process reported financial loss. The total reported financial loss in Q4 was $6.8 million, a 24% increase from the $5.5 million reported in Q3. There were 17 incidents with losses exceeding $100,000, the highest number of high-loss incidents in a quarter. These incidents varied, including cyber attacks, cryptocurrency scams, investment scams, and romance scams. Many incidents began with scam phone calls leading to unauthorised money transfers. The cumulative financial loss over the last eight quarters is $44 million, with an average quarterly loss of $5.5 million.

Nationally Significant Incidents

CERT NZ identified 100 incidents with potential national importance, including attacks on critical infrastructure and healthcare systems. These incidents threatened public safety and economic stability, highlighting the interconnected nature of cyber risks.

CERT NZ’s Phishing Disruption Service

Is a proactive initiative designed to identify and dismantle phishing campaigns targeting New Zealanders. The service works by detecting fraudulent websites impersonating legitimate organizations—such as banks, government agencies, or businesses—and collaborates with global hosting providers and domain registrars to remove these sites swiftly. In Q4 2024 alone, the service disrupted 320+ phishing campaigns, preventing countless data breaches and financial losses. Organizations and individuals can contribute by reporting suspicious emails or links to CERT NZ via phishing@cert.govt.nz, accelerating takedowns. This free service underscores CERT NZ’s commitment to collective defense, reducing phishing risks and enhancing national cyber security resilience.

Malware Free Networks (MFN)

Is a threat detection and disruption service that provides near real-time threat intelligence reflecting current malicious activity targeting New Zealand organizations. In Q4 2024, MFN disrupted 162,018,985 malicious threats and tasked 5,071 unique indicators.

Cloud Security for Financial Advisors: Balancing Convenience and Compliance

For financial advisors, mortgage brokers, and other professionals in the financial services sector, cloud technology has revolutionized the way business is conducted. It offers unparalleled convenience, enabling efficient data storage, seamless collaboration, and remote access to vital information. However, alongside these benefits comes the critical challenge of ensuring data security and maintaining compliance with regulations such as New Zealand’s Privacy Act 2020 and Anti-Money Laundering and Countering Financing of Terrorism (AML/CFT) laws.

This article explores the benefits of cloud technology, the risks it presents, and practical steps financial professionals can take to strike the right balance between convenience and compliance.

The Benefits of Cloud Technology for Financial Services

Cloud-based solutions have transformed the financial services industry, offering several advantages:

1. Accessibility and Collaboration

Cloud platforms allow financial advisors to access client data from anywhere, enhancing mobility and flexibility. Team members can collaborate in real time, improving efficiency and client service.

2. Cost Efficiency

Cloud solutions eliminate the need for expensive on-premise servers, cutting down hardware costs. Subscription-based models allow firms to pay only for the services they use, making it an affordable option for SMEs.

3. Scalability

As your firm grows, cloud platforms can scale to meet your increasing data storage and operational needs, without requiring major infrastructure changes.

4. Disaster Recovery

Cloud providers offer automated backups and disaster recovery solutions, ensuring your data is protected in the event of an outage or cyberattack.

While these benefits are significant, they must be weighed against the potential risks.

Cloud Security Risks in Financial Services

Despite its advantages, cloud technology presents certain challenges that financial professionals must address:

pexels mikhail nilov 7735697

1. Data Breaches

Cloud storage involves transferring sensitive financial data over the internet, which increases the risk of unauthorized access or leaks.

2. Compliance Concerns

Financial firms must adhere to strict regulations regarding data storage and client confidentiality. Improper handling of cloud technology can result in non-compliance with laws such as the Privacy Act 2020 or AML/CFT requirements.

3. Shared Responsibility

Cloud providers manage infrastructure security, but firms are responsible for securing their applications and ensuring employees follow best practices. This shared responsibility can lead to vulnerabilities if not managed effectively.

4. Third-Party Risks

Relying on cloud vendors means entrusting sensitive data to external parties. Choosing the wrong provider could expose your firm to additional risks.

Striking the Right Balance: Solutions for Cloud Security and Compliance

To leverage the benefits of cloud technology while safeguarding client data and adhering to regulations, financial professionals must implement the following strategies:

1. Choose a Trusted Cloud Provider

Select a provider that complies with New Zealand’s legal and regulatory requirements. Look for features such as:

  • Data encryption (both in transit and at rest).
  • Regular security updates and patches.
  • Compliance with international standards like ISO 27001.
  • Local data centers to comply with NZ-specific regulations.

2. Implement Multi-Factor Authentication (MFA)

MFA requires users to verify their identity through multiple factors, such as passwords and one-time codes. This adds an extra layer of security and reduces the risk of unauthorized access.

3. Train Employees on Best Practices

Regularly train your staff on topics such as:

  • Recognizing phishing attempts.
  • Avoiding unsecured networks when accessing cloud platforms.
  • Safely sharing and storing client data.

4. Monitor Compliance Regularly

Conduct regular audits to ensure your cloud systems align with NZ regulations. Key areas to assess include:

  • Data storage practices.
  • Encryption methods.
  • Access control policies.

5. Create a Data Breach Response Plan

Have a clear plan in place for responding to data breaches, including steps for notifying clients, reporting incidents to regulators, and recovering affected systems.

6. Use Encryption and Access Control

Encrypt all sensitive data stored in the cloud and restrict access based on roles and responsibilities. This ensures only authorized personnel can view or modify client data.

What is an IT Security Audit?

An IT security audit is a detailed evaluation of your organization's IT systems, policies, and procedures. It identifies vulnerabilities and measures the effectiveness of your current security protocols. The audit process often includes:

  1. Network Security Analysis: Examining firewalls, VPNs, and other network defenses.
  2. Application Security Review: Assessing software for vulnerabilities or outdated patches.
  3. Physical Security Checks: Verifying controls like access cards, camera systems, and on-site policies.
  4. Compliance Assessment: Ensuring adherence to industry regulations like GDPR, HIPAA, or PCI DSS.
  5. Policy and Process Review: Analyzing your security protocols for consistency and effectiveness.

Key Benefits of an IT Security Audit

  1. Proactively Identifies Vulnerabilities: An audit helps uncover risks before cybercriminals can exploit them, giving you time to reinforce your defenses.
  2. Ensures Regulatory Compliance: From privacy laws to industry-specific requirements, staying compliant avoids penalties and protects your reputation.
  3. Builds Stakeholder Trust: Audits demonstrate your commitment to security, reassuring clients and partners that their data is in safe hands.
  4. Strengthens Policies and Procedures: Audits expose gaps in existing security practices, providing actionable insights to refine policies and implement best practices.
  5. Reduces Downtime Risks: Security breaches can cripple operations. By addressing weaknesses early, you minimize the likelihood of costly disruptions.

Essential Components of an IT Security Audit

  1. Asset Inventory: Catalog your IT assets, including hardware, software, and sensitive data. Knowing what you’re protecting is the foundation of effective security.
  2. Risk Assessment: Evaluate internal and external threats, including cyberattacks, insider risks, or physical break-ins. Understanding these risks helps in prioritizing mitigation strategies.
  3. Policy Review: Examine security policies to ensure they align with industry standards and address your organization’s specific risks.
  4. Technical Security Tests: Conduct vulnerability scans, penetration testing, and other diagnostics to assess the effectiveness of firewalls, antivirus software, and encryption tools.
  5. Compliance Check: Audit for compliance with regulations such as GDPR, CCPA, or ISO standards, depending on your industry and region.
  6. Audit Report and Action Plan: The final report outlines identified risks, current compliance status, and recommendations for improvement.

What is Disaster Recovery?

Disaster recovery refers to the strategies and processes that help businesses restore IT operations, data, and systems following a disruptive event. A disaster recovery plan acts as a roadmap, detailing how to respond in crises and minimize their impact.

The focus of DR is not just on recovering from major disasters but also on mitigating smaller incidents like accidental file deletions or minor server outages. With an effective plan in place, businesses can ensure continuity and maintain customer confidence.

Key Components of a Disaster Recovery Plan

  1. Risk Assessment: Identify potential risks, including cyber threats, power outages, natural disasters, or equipment failures. This helps determine where vulnerabilities lie and prioritize resources accordingly.
  2. Business Impact Analysis (BIA): Evaluate how disruptions affect different parts of your business. Pinpoint critical functions, systems, and processes to prioritize during recovery.
  3. Data Backup Solutions: Regularly back up all essential data, both onsite and offsite, to ensure quick restoration. Cloud storage offers scalable and secure options for data recovery.
  4. Recovery Objectives: Set measurable recovery goals, such as:
    Recovery Point Objective (RPO): The maximum acceptable amount of data loss.
    Recovery Time Objective (RTO): The target timeframe to resume operations after a disaster.
  5. Communication Plan: Establish clear lines of communication to inform employees, stakeholders, and customers during and after a disaster. Transparency builds trust and ensures coordinated efforts.
  6. Regular Testing and Updates: A disaster recovery plan isn’t static. Test it frequently with simulations to uncover gaps and update it as your business and technology evolve.

Why Disaster Recovery Matters

  1. Minimized Downtime: Every minute of downtime can cost businesses thousands in revenue and customer trust. A well-prepared disaster recovery plan ensures rapid restoration of operations.
  2. Data Protection: Data loss can have catastrophic consequences, from lost sales to reputational damage. Disaster recovery safeguards sensitive information with secure backups and restoration processes.
  3. Business Continuity: A robust plan ensures your business remains operational during crises, protecting revenue streams and employee productivity.
  4. Compliance and Customer Trust: For many industries, compliance regulations mandate disaster recovery protocols. Demonstrating preparedness reassures clients that their data and services are safe.

Strategies for Effective Disaster Recovery

  1. Adopt Cloud-Based DR Solutions: Cloud-based disaster recovery (DRaaS) offers flexible and cost-effective solutions. It allows businesses to restore data and systems quickly without needing extensive physical infrastructure.
  2. Implement Incremental Backups: Instead of relying solely on full backups, implement incremental backups to save only changes made since the last backup. This speeds up restoration and saves storage space.
  3. Leverage Automation:  Automation tools can help monitor systems, identify threats, and initiate recovery processes with minimal human intervention, reducing response times.
  4. Train Employees: Your employees play a critical role in disaster recovery. Regular training ensures they understand their roles, reducing confusion during a crisis.
